when travelling i’m told we need to go somewhere where we can have “normal” food.  in other words the “one that needs to be obeyed” does not always want thai, indian, mexican, chinese, etc.  on that note then we headed to the station bar and restaurant.  you can’t book a table.  apparently you turn up and either grab a seat or you wait until a seat becomes available or something else i was not able to fathom.  a bit of a poor man’s lone star.  anyhow keep an open mind i was told - so i did.  the first thing that you notice is how extensive the menu is.  i mean, it is massive.  it caters for all tastes and prices.  entrees from $8 to $12.  mains range from the $19 wraps with salad and fries, to the $35 “fillet mignon - eye fillet, on sautéed lyonnaise potatoes, roasted mushrooms & bacon, topped with a light cracked pepper sauce.”  well madam went for the “open cajun chicken sandwich - butterflied cajun chicken breast, served on toasted turkish bread with lettuce, tomato, relish, mayo & a basket of crinkle cut fries”.  i’m on holiday (not that it would have stopped me) so i went with the “char-grilled - 225g eye fillet - premium eye fillet served with waffle potatoes and a vegetable bake” at $32.  a jug of mushroom sauce was an extra $3.  madam had her eye on my waffle potatoes all through the meal.  they were cracker!  both meals were presented nicely and were well worth the price.  the décor of theplaceneeds some attention.  it feels a bit run down even though the building from the outside looks reasonably modern.  anyhow, no complaints by me with the food so that means it will be a revisit if i can book a table!

busy saturday night, but plenty of parking. wanted to try out the movie meal deal, so went up to the bar and asked if we could order and if there would be a problem getting out for our movie at 8.30. reassured we had plenty of time, we ordered 2 of the $14 hamburgers and drinks and were handed a number toplaceon a table and $5 off movie vouchers. i went next door and got our movie tickets (no hassles with the two $5 off vouchers) and then went back to our table. burgers arrived with a cute accompanying frying baskets of crinkle fries after about 15 minutes. definitely worth waiting for, hot and tasty. couldn't fault the service. gentleman who took our order at the bar was polite and friendly, and he brought our plates of food to our table. i would have liked to have sat in the beer garden outside but was put off by the smokers. good first experience
